[0008] Although the current FACTS technology has many of the above advantages, it also has great limitations: the cost of the FACTS device is high, and it is difficult to popularize and apply; there are adverse effects between FACTS and power equipment and other controllers; the loss of the FACTS device itself is large ; The complex control structure of the FACTS device and the requirements for corresponding auxiliary equipment such as communication facilities put forward stricter requirements for the operation and control of the power grid; additional problems caused by device failure; system stability problems caused by series connection etc. make its application in the power grid very limited

[0056] see first figure 1 , figure 1 It is a structural schematic diagram of a dynamic power flow control device of a controllable transformer with a wave trap in the present invention. It can be seen from the figure that a dynamic power flow control device of a controllable transformer with a wave trap includes: a controllable transformer 1, a power unit 2, a measurement and control module 3, a bypass switch 4, a wave trap 8, and an input voltage mutual inductance Device 5, output voltage transformer 6 and output current transformer 7 form:

[0057] The secondary side of the controllable transformer 1 includes a main connector 12 and a positive tap 13 and a negative tap 11;

Abstract

The invention discloses a dynamic power flow control device with a wave trap for a controllable transformer. The dynamic power flow control device consists of the controllable transformer, a power unit, a measurement and control module, a bypass switch, the wave trap, an input voltage transformer, an output voltage transformer and an output current transformer. In a dynamic power flow control method, a power electronic switch rapidly switched on and switched off controls the on-off of a tapping point of an output side / secondary side of the controllable transformer; a direct current signal is injected into a frequency-doubled or frequency-multiplied signal in a pulse width modulation signal, and the amplitude of the direct current signal and the amplitude and initial phase of the frequency-doubled or frequency-multiplied signal are changed, thereby changing the phase and amplitude of output voltage of the controllable transformer and realizing the regulation of active power and reactive power; and the wave trap filters triple frequency harmonics or odd harmonics, corresponding to frequency multiplication modulation, of the output voltage of a dynamic power flow controller of the controllable transformer to avoid the distortion of the output voltage. The device and the method have the characteristics of low cost and high dynamic power flow control reliability.

technical field [0001] The invention relates to the technical field of flexible power transmission, in particular to a dynamic power flow control device of a controllable transformer with a wave trap and a control method thereof. Background technique [0002] With the interconnection of large-scale power systems and the use of various new equipment, while making power generation and transmission more economical and efficient, the scale and complexity of the power system have also increased, and the possibility of the power grid operating on the edge of the stability limit has also greatly increased. . Therefore, the flexibility of power grid operation, controllability of power flow and stability of power grid have become more and more urgent problems to be solved.
